Turkey’s Crackdown on LGBTQ+ Rights: A Political Operation

In a significant escalation of repression, Turkish police have arrested 162 individuals in a series of raids targeting gay bars and LGBTQ+ activists across 12 provinces. This crackdown, framed as part of the ‘My Family is Safe’ campaign, aims to uphold traditional family values while suppressing LGBTQ+ rights. Critics argue that this operation is less about legality and more about enforcing a monolithic societal model, effectively dismantling civil society under the guise of protecting families.

The Turkish Human Rights Association has condemned the raids, asserting that the charges against those detained are politically motivated, aimed at instilling fear within the LGBTQ+ community. The government’s narrative suggests a moral agenda, claiming that LGBTQ+ influences threaten children and societal norms. This rhetoric is not new; it reflects a broader trend of increasing homophobia and discrimination in Turkey, despite same-sex relations being legal.

The implications of this crackdown extend beyond immediate arrests. By targeting prominent LGBTQ+ organisations and blocking their online presence, the government is attempting to erase visibility and support for LGBTQ+ rights. This could lead to a chilling effect on activism and community support, further isolating individuals within the LGBTQ+ community.

As Turkey’s government continues to push a narrative of family preservation, the international community is urged to respond. The European Parliament’s rapporteur on Turkey has highlighted this situation as a blatant violation of fundamental rights, warning that such actions could lead Turkey down a dark path, undermining its commitments to human rights and democracy.
